Default Color/Edge Distortion with TwinView on two CRTs

I just got an MSI GF 4 TI 4200 today and am having some troubles with TwinView.

The display spans both desktops properly, GL apps work. But the colors on what ever monitor is plugged into the DVI port (via VGA adaptor) have a heavy green hue and the edges of bright colors bleed to the right. If I take a screen cap everything looks fine.

I took a digital photo which can be viewed here:

As you can see, the OSD for monitor settings shows up correctly, but everything else is distorted.

My XF86Config-4 file:

And the startup messages from Xfree86.0.log:

I tried rebuilding my kernel without framebuffer support but that didn't effect anything.

I am using the debian packaged 4349 drivers.

Any help is greatly appreciated.
